A small grocery store near the church.   A small shop named Bazar Eben-ezer.

 
An ornately decorated souvenir shop along Avenida Atamu Tekena. Out of view above the roofline is a sign proclaiming "Hotu Matua's Favorite Shoppe"—Hotu Matua was the chief who founded the island back in 400 A.D., according to Rapa Nui folklore.   One restaurant along Atamu Tekena street had a carved wooden shark over the entrance.

 
This open-air restaurant had a very colorful interior with attractive table settings. The restaurant wasn't very busy; in fact, most of the time it was empty.
